Book Review

The Promises She Keeps by Erin Healy can be described as a very different book. I must be honest and say--it took me a few chapters to get comfortable with the book. The ending was an ending I did not see coming. I am happy, I finished the book!   

The main character, Promise has a terminal illness and she has a goal to become famous so people will remember her when she dies. She avoids death several times throughout the book. Healy also deals with autism. Chase who's character has autism falls in love and uses art to express himself. Other characters are a mother and son(Porta and Zack) who cannot get along. For some reason this story line seemed to worry me the most. Porta's character is the one you may end up hating.

Healy has a great way going from one storyline to another. Her writing keeps you wanting more and more! I would recommend this book--if you do find the first few chapters hard to get into--don't give up! You will be happy you read the book.
